History
YKIP was founded on 12 October 2002 as a response to the Bali Bombings. The initial organisation was the Bali Recovery Group which spent the first six months after the bombing providing support to the various NGOs who came in to help with the relief operations.
2003 saw YKIP focusing exclusively on helping the Bali Bomb Victims. After the victims' basic necessities were fulfilled, YKIP started to focus on health and education issues, and conducted projects that concentrated more on aiding people who were less fortunate in Bali.
